Biography

Topi Jaakola (born November 15, 1983) is a Finnish ice hockey defenseman recognized for his contributions to the sport both domestically and internationally. He began his professional career in 2000 and quickly established himself in the Finnish Liiga, where he played for various teams, including SaiPa and HIFK. Known for his solid defensive skills and physical style of play, Jaakola made a significant impact in the league.

Jaakola represented Finland in several international competitions, showcasing his talents on the world stage. He was a member of the national team that competed in the IIHF World Championship and other prestigious tournaments, helping to elevate Finland's status in international ice hockey. His performance in these competitions contributed to the country's growing hockey legacy, further solidifying his reputation as a skilled defenseman.

Throughout his career, Jaakola was known for his leadership on and off the ice, earning the respect of teammates and coaches alike. After retiring from professional play, he remained involved in the hockey community, influencing the next generation of players. His legacy persists through his contributions to Finnish ice hockey, both as a prominent player and as a mentor.
